Jak zacházíte s vedením dat služeb v architektuře Microservice?

V architektuře mikroslužeb lze s datovou linií zacházet implementací následujících strategií:

1. Použijte centralizovaný datový katalog: Centralizovaný datový katalog může pomoci udržovat jediný zdroj pravdy pro všechny zdroje dat a jejich rodokmeny. To pomáhá týmům snadno porozumět toku dat mezi různými systémy.

2. Implementujte monitorování toku dat: Implementace monitorování toku dat pomáhá sledovat tok dat napříč různými systémy a službami. Může pomoci při identifikaci jakýchkoli problémů v reálném čase a jejich rychlém řešení.

3. Používejte architektury řízené událostmi: Pomocí architektury řízené událostmi lze přenášet data mezi mikroslužbami jako události namísto volání API. Tento přístup umožňuje lepší sledování datové linie, protože každou událost lze sledovat během její cesty mezi různými službami.

4. Implementujte správu verzí: Kontrola verzí je nezbytná v architektuře mikroslužeb, protože zajišťuje, že nedojde ke ztrátě aktualizací služeb a dat. Mít systém správy verzí pro každou mikroslužbu a související data pomáhá při sledování změn v průběhu času.

5. Implementujte testování a validaci: Automatizované testování a validace pomáhají zajistit správné toky dat mezi různými službami. To pomáhá udržovat datovou linii a zajišťuje, že chyby jsou zachyceny co nejdříve.

Implementací těchto strategií mohou týmy efektivně zacházet s datovou linií v architektuře mikroslužeb, což vede k lepšímu pochopení datového toku a menšímu počtu chyb v systému.

Datum publikace: